Abstract

In this work, a novel rectangular slot-based MIMO frequency reconfigurable antenna design is presented for cognitive radio (CR) front-end applications. This antenna design consists of eight rectangular-shaped antenna elements etched on ground plane. The proposed design provides multi-band operation by employing a meandered type slot in center of every antenna. It provides a frequency tunable band between 1.6 and 2.48 GHz as well as two more bands on 3.6 GHz and 5.2 GHz, hence covering various wireless standards like GSM, UMTS, LTE, WiMAX, Bluetooth and WiFi. Varactor diodes are employed in the center of each element to get frequency reconfigurability by changing the capacitive reactance of the slot. Furthermore, rectangular defected ground slots are utilized between vertically positioned antenna elements for isolation improvement. The complete design is realized on FR-4 substrate of size 120 × 60 × 0.8 mm3. The simulation and measurement results exhibit good agreement. The design is simple, low-profile, compact and planar in structure making it suitable for CR applications.
